Check out this problem called frizzletop.

I'm leaning towards this vs. other sago problems because the leaf symptoms match better. They are yellowing & defoliating from the center outward, rather than out to inside. Could still be wrong though.

Do you water it from overhead?

Have you inspected for bugs?

Have you mulched recently and perhaps gotten the mulch too high up towards the crown? This also happened to mine once when it had some overhanging tree branches that I cut back and it got sun burned from the sudden exposure.

i never water from overhead, didn't find any bugs, no change in soil level and from reading an article from Emily Compost I believe it is Frizzle top to be treated with manganese sulfate, thanks for all the help everyone...I will save this plant or die trying.....
